Personalized Learning Experiences
AI supports personalized learning by developing adaptive teaching content relative to the learning demands of each student. The algorithms should examine their learning styles, strengths, and weaknesses while offering personalized resources and activities. In doing so, it ensures that the student gets proper support and, therefore, can have a better learning environment that is very effective. Some of these are the adaptive learning platforms like Dream Box and Knewton, which make possible task modification in real-time, based on student performance. AI-powered platforms also provide students instant and personalized feedback regarding their assignments and quizzes for a thorough comprehension of where they go wrong and how to rectify it.
Intelligent Tutoring Systems
These AI-powered tutoring systems become a personal tutor to a student and, for all intents and purposes, are available to give the student instant guidance. These systems are enhanced with natural language processing and machine learning to be able to understand queries being made by the student so that explanations and relevant resources can be given. An example of artificial intelligence to customize lessons by performance and learning rate is the language acquisition app developed by Duolingo. At the same time, Socratic is a Google application that uses artificial intelligence to give detailed explanations to questions related to homework problems and help students.
Automating Administrative Tasks
AI, because it can take the entire administrative procedure off an educator, makes life smoother for them, providing more time to teach. The tasks covered range from grading assignments to managing enrollments, therefore relieving the teacher and the administrative staff from much of this load.
Such automation tools as Gradescope can allow AI to grade tasks and exams, thereby saving teachers' time and ensuring inter-rater reliability. AI systems help manage enrollments and students' schedules to use resources efficiently and to update students on time.
Enhancing Student Engagement
Engagement is a key to effective learning, and innovative AI maintains interest and motivation among students. From gamified learning experiences to interactive virtual classrooms, AI helps create more engaging and immersive learning environments.
Kahoot! and the like boost game-based learning for increased engagement through interactive education. Virtual reality environments powered by AI tremendously engage students interactively, thereby helping them to understand relatively complex concepts with relative ease.
Data-Driven Insights
AI can process this massive load of educational data, hence capable of providing insights on student performance and behavior to make informed decisions by the educator towards designing a curriculum, taking appropriate teaching strategies, and also the judicious allocation of resources.
Predictive analytics tools are for predicting outcomes, while at the same time, they identify students who are at risk and allow interventions at the right time for those at risk. Learning analytics platforms, such as Edmentum, also utilize artificial intelligence to analyze student data and provide actionable insights to improve their teaching and learning process.
Affirming Special Education
Special education will see great potential in the use of AI for its needs, thus offering a more personalized way of giving proper schooling to a very diverse student. AI allows personal learning paths for every child with the help of speech recognition tools.
Applications like Otter.ai help students who are hard of hearing by converting speech to text in real time. AI also can create IEPs for children with special needs, ensuring that they have the right kind of attention and resources.
